zoukankan      html  css  js  c++  java
  • 【Python基础编程217 ● 面向对象 ● 关于封装的总结】


    ---------Python基础编程---------

    Author : AI菌


    【内容讲解】

    1.概念:
      把不需要对外暴露的代码隐藏起来.

    2.封装的几种形式:
      1).函数:使用函数包裹一个代码块
        def print_hello():
          for i in range(0, 10):
            print("hello python")

        random.randint(10, 100)
      2).类:使用类包裹数据和行为
      3).方法:包裹一个代码块
      4).定义私有属性
      5).定义私有方法

    3.好处:
      1).避免代码重复,提高代码重复使用率;
      2).实现功能的设计 与 调用 进行分离;
      3).提高开发效率

    【往期精彩】

    ▷【Python基础编程196 ● 读取文件的4种方式】
    ▷【Python基础编程197 ● 读取文件的4种方式】
    ▷【Python基础编程198 ● 读取文件的4种方式】
    ▷【Python基础编程199 ● Python怎么读/写很大的文件】
    ▷【Python基础编程200 ● 读取文件的4种方式】
    ▷【Python基础编程201 ● 读取文件的4种方式】
    ▷【Python基础编程202 ● 读取文件的4种方式】
    ▷【Python基础编程203 ● 读取文件的4种方式】

    【加群交流】



  • 相关阅读:
    async中series的实现 javascript构件
    6.算法-计数排序
    5.算法-快速排序
    4.堆排序
    3.分治法研究-搜索数组中的最长连续递增子集
    字典树(Trie)学习笔记
    并查集笔记
    求树的遍历
    P1087 FBI树
    P5017 摆渡车
  • 原文地址:https://www.cnblogs.com/hezhiyao/p/13416114.html
Copyright © 2011-2022 走看看